Introduction: The Invisible Framework of Choice<\/h2>\n<p>Time is the silent architect of human decision-making\u2014an invisible framework that shapes not only what we do but how we decide. Unlike visible forces, time structures urgency, opportunity, and expectation through both mechanical clocks and internal biological rhythms. While a ticking clock imposes external deadlines, our circadian cycles regulate internal alertness, influencing when we act decisively or succumb to impulse. This dual layer of temporal influence transforms choice from a momentary act into a rhythm-bound process, often determining whether we act with intention or react with haste.<\/p>\n<h3>Mechanical clocks set schedules, but biology sets the pace<\/h3>\n<p>From the factory line to classroom calendars, external timekeeping anchors society in shared moments. Yet deeper than schedules lie our internal clocks\u2014circadian rhythms that peak cognitive performance between 9 AM and 2 PM, and slow reaction times during late nights or mid-afternoon dips. These rhythms govern energy availability, directly shaping when we are most capable of deliberate, goal-oriented action.<\/p>\n<h2>2. The Science of Temporal Perception<\/h2>\n<p>Scientific research reveals that time perception is not absolute but deeply tied to brain chemistry and state. Circadian rhythms influence attention, memory consolidation, and decision quality. When misaligned\u2014due to jet lag, shift work, or poor sleep\u2014volition weakens. Studies show sleep-deprived individuals exhibit reduced prefrontal cortex activity, impairing self-control and increasing risk-taking behavior.<\/p>\n<p>Equally pivotal is dopamine\u2019s timing: the neurotransmitter that drives reward anticipation. Dopamine release peaks before action, motivating delay of gratification. When deadlines compress time, dopamine signaling becomes erratic, undermining delayed gratification\u2014a core component of long-term success. For instance, students facing cram sessions often experience dopamine surges too late, reducing focus and retention compared to learners who spread study time strategically.<\/p>\n<table style=\"margin:1.5rem 0; font-size:0.9em; width:100%; border-collapse:collapse;\">\n<tr>\n<th>Factor<\/th>\n<td>Circadian rhythm<\/td>\n<td>Optimizes alertness and cognitive function during peak hours<\/td>\n<td>Dopamine timing enhances motivation when anticipation aligns with action<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Time pressure<\/td>\n<td>Narrows attention, accelerating risk assessment<\/td>\n<td>Disrupts prefrontal control, increasing impulsive choices<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<tr>\n<td>Sleep quality<\/td>\n<td>Enhances memory consolidation and self-regulation<\/td>\n<td>Restores dopamine balance, supporting delayed gratification<\/td>\n<\/tr>\n<\/table>\n<h2>3. Time as a Cognitive Filter<\/h2>\n<p>Deadlines compress time, acting as cognitive filters that reshape perception. Under pressure, attention sharpens but narrows\u2014risk assessment becomes faster but less nuanced. The paradox of time scarcity lies in the mismatch between perceived urgency and actual time: a looming deadline often feels shorter than it is, heightening stress and reducing thoughtful deliberation.<\/p>\n<p>Consider students cramming for exams: time scarcity triggers a fight-or-flight response, narrowing focus to immediate repetition rather than deep understanding. In contrast, deliberate learners structure time using intervals like the Pomodoro technique, creating mental buffers that sustain focus and foster mastery. This reflects time\u2019s dual role\u2014as both constraint and catalyst.<\/p>\n<h2>4. \u00abVolition\u00bb Under Temporal Pressure<\/h2>\n<p>Volition\u2014the conscious control over action\u2014is deeply shaped by time\u2019s rhythm. When pressure mounts, cognitive load intensifies, taxing working memory and self-regulation. Neuroscientific studies show that tight deadlines reduce prefrontal cortex activity, impairing impulse control and increasing reliance on habitual, often suboptimal, behaviors.<\/p>\n<p>A compelling case study involves emergency responders making split-second decisions. In high-stakes moments, time pressure compresses decision windows, requiring rapid integration of training, instinct, and situational cues. Research from emergency medicine highlights that experienced responders maintain stronger volition through mental rehearsal and mindfulness\u2014strategies that stabilize temporal orientation amid chaos.<\/p>\n<h2>5. Cultural and Technological Shaping of Time and Choice<\/h2>\n<p>Time perception varies across cultures: linear time orientations\u2014common in Western societies\u2014favor long-term planning and scheduled milestones, while cyclical time views\u2014prevalent in many Indigenous and Eastern traditions\u2014emphasize recurring natural rhythms and present-moment integration. These differing frameworks influence not only personal habits but institutional decision-making.<\/p>\n<p>Modern technology accelerates perceived urgency. Digital clocks, smartphones, and real-time notifications compress perceived time, fostering a culture of instant response. A 2021 study found that frequent interruptions reduce sustained attention by 40%, eroding the mental space needed for thoughtful volition. This digital acceleration often traps individuals in cycles of reactive choices, undermining long-term goals.<\/p>\n<p>Yet, this same technology can empower intentional time management. Apps that track time use and enforce focused intervals help realign temporal orientation, turning urgency into opportunity.<\/p>\n<h2>6. Reclaiming Time: Practices to Strengthen Volition<\/h2>\n<p>To master choice, one must reclaim time through deliberate practices. Time-boxing\u2014allocating fixed periods to tasks\u2014aligns daily actions with long-term goals, reducing decision fatigue. Mindfulness cultivates present-moment awareness, disrupting impulsive reactions driven by perceived urgency. Rituals and routines stabilize temporal orientation, creating mental anchors that support consistent volition.<\/p>\n<p>Deliberate pauses\u2014brief moments of stillness\u2014disrupt automatic, time-bound reactions. These pauses allow reflection, restoring self-regulation and enabling choices that serve deeper values, not fleeting pressures.<\/p>\n<h2>7.
